What is a Ducted Air Purifier and How Does it Work?

A ducted air purifier is a centralized air purification system integrated into a building’s existing ductwork. It cleans the air circulating through the heating and cooling systems, removing pollutants and allergens from the environment.

According to the U.S. Environmental Protection Agency (EPA), ducted air purifiers can significantly improve indoor air quality by filtering out harmful particles, such as dust, smoke, and chemicals.

Ducted air purifiers operate by pulling in air from the ducts, passing it through filters, and then redistributing the purified air back into the rooms. They can utilize various filtration technologies, including HEPA filters, which capture up to 99.97% of microscopic particles.

How Does a Ducted Air Purifier Enhance Indoor Air Quality?

A ducted air purifier enhances indoor air quality by removing contaminants from the air throughout a building. It integrates with the existing ductwork, allowing it to purify air in multiple rooms simultaneously.

The system uses filters to trap dust, pollen, smoke, and other allergens. HEPA filters are common in these purifiers, as they can capture particles as small as 0.3 microns. Activated carbon filters may also be included to absorb odors and volatile organic compounds.

The purifier circulates air from the duct system, ensuring consistent air exchange. As air flows through the purifier, it passes through the filters, which clean the air before returning it to living spaces. This process results in higher air quality and improved overall comfort.

By reducing airborne pollutants, ducted air purifiers can help alleviate allergy symptoms and respiratory issues. They provide a more efficient solution than standalone units, which may only service one room. Overall, ducted air purifiers significantly contribute to a healthier indoor environment.

What Key Features Should You Look for in the Best Ducted Air Purifier?

The key features to consider when choosing the best ducted air purifier include filtration efficiency, airflow rate, noise level, energy efficiency, installation requirements, and maintenance needs.

  1. Filtration efficiency
  2. Airflow rate
  3. Noise level
  4. Energy efficiency
  5. Installation requirements
  6. Maintenance needs

Filtration Efficiency: Filtration efficiency is a crucial feature in a ducted air purifier. This metric indicates how effectively the purifier can remove pollutants from the air. High-efficiency particulate air (HEPA) filters are commonly recommended, as they trap at least 99.97% of particles that are 0.3 microns in size. Research from the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E) shows that HEPA filters can significantly improve indoor air quality. Additionally, some models include activated carbon filters that help remove odors and volatile organic compounds (VOCs).

Airflow Rate: Airflow rate measures the volume of air the purifier can process per minute, usually expressed in cubic feet per minute (CFM). A high airflow rate ensures that the air in larger spaces can be filtered effectively. According to a study published in the Journal of Indoor Air, higher airflow rates can be more effective in reducing airborne pathogens, especially in spaces with high occupancy.

Noise Level: Noise level refers to the volume produced by the air purifier during operation, measured in decibels (dB). Lower noise levels contribute to a more comfortable environment, especially in residential spaces. Although some powerful models may achieve better filtration rates, they might be noisier. Consumer reports highlight that a sound level below 50 dB is generally considered quiet enough for home use.

Energy Efficiency: Energy efficiency is important for reducing operating costs, particularly in units that run continuously. Many modern ducted air purifiers come with Energy Star ratings, indicating that they consume less electricity compared to standard models. According to the U.S. Department of Energy, energy-efficient HVAC systems can save homeowners significant costs over time.

Installation Requirements: Installation requirements encompass the complexity and cost of integrating the air purifier within existing ductwork. Some units require professional installation, while others may be more user-friendly and designed for DIY setups. Depending on the specific needs, homeowners might prefer models that can easily fit or retrofit into existing systems with minimal modifications.

Maintenance Needs: Maintenance needs include filter replacement frequency and cleaning requirements. Ducted air purifiers with easily accessible filters simplify the upkeep process. Manufacturer guidelines suggest that HEPA and carbon filters should be replaced every 6 to 12 months, optimizing performance over time.

Reviewing each of these features will help you select a ducted air purifier that meets your specific air quality needs while considering practicality and efficiency.

How Can a Ducted Air Purifier Be Integrated with Your HVAC System?

A ducted air purifier can be integrated with your HVAC system to improve indoor air quality by using the existing ductwork to distribute purified air throughout your home.

The integration involves several key points:

  • Compatibility: Ensure the ducted air purifier is compatible with your HVAC system. Most residential systems can accommodate these purifiers, but it is essential to verify specifications to ensure proper fit and functionality.

  • Installation: Professional installation is recommended. A qualified technician can connect the air purifier to the duct system, ensuring optimal performance and minimizing air leaks. Proper installation can enhance the system’s efficiency.

  • Air Flow Management: Effective integration allows for seamless airflow through the ductwork. The purifier works in conjunction with the HVAC blower to draw air in and filter it before redistributing it. This process can significantly reduce airborne pollutants and allergens.

  • Filtration Technology: Ducted air purifiers often employ advanced filtration technologies, such as HEPA filters, which can capture particles as small as 0.3 microns. According to the Environmental Protection Agency (EPA), HEPA filters can remove up to 99.97% of airborne particles, including dust, pollen, and smoke (EPA, 2019).

  • Maintenance: Regular maintenance of both the air purifier and HVAC system is crucial for ensuring efficiency. This includes cleaning or replacing filters as recommended by the manufacturer. Neglecting maintenance can lead to decreased air quality and increased energy costs.

  • Energy Efficiency: Integrating a ducted air purifier can improve energy efficiency. By reducing the demand for additional stand-alone purifiers, it optimizes the overall energy use of the HVAC system, helping reduce energy bills.

By understanding these key aspects, homeowners can effectively integrate a ducted air purifier with their HVAC system and enjoy improved air quality throughout their living space.

What Costs Should You Anticipate When Installing a Ducted Air Purifier?

The main costs to anticipate when installing a ducted air purifier include equipment costs, installation costs, maintenance costs, and operational costs.

  1. Equipment costs
  2. Installation costs
  3. Maintenance costs
  4. Operational costs

The different costs associated with installing a ducted air purifier highlight various aspects of the overall financial commitment involved.

  1. Equipment Costs: Equipment costs refer to the price of the air purifier unit itself. Ducted air purifiers can vary widely in price, typically ranging from $500 to $3,000, depending on brand, features, and capacity. Higher-end models may offer additional functionalities such as smart technology and advanced filtration systems. An example is the AprilAire 2200 model, which can cost around $700. In 2021, research from Consumer Reports indicated that the efficiency and filtration capability of these units often correlate with their price.

  2. Installation Costs: Installation costs cover the expenses incurred during the setup of the ducted air purifier. These costs usually range from $1,000 to $2,500, depending on factors such as the complexity of the installation and the condition of existing ductwork. Installation may require the services of HVAC professionals, whose rates can vary. A study by the National Association of Home Builders in 2020 found that poor installation could lead to increased energy costs and reduced system efficiency.

  3. Maintenance Costs: Maintenance costs involve regular servicing and replacement of filters. Most ducted air purifiers require filter replacement every 6 to 12 months, with costs averaging between $50 to $150 per filter. Neglecting maintenance can lead to decreased performance and increased energy usage. According to the American Society of Heating, Refrigerating and Air Conditioning Engineers, routine maintenance significantly prolongs the lifespan and effectiveness of HVAC systems.

  4. Operational Costs: Operational costs refer to the electricity usage of the air purifier. The average ducted air purifier consumes about 300-600 watts per hour during operation. Depending on local electricity rates, this can lead to monthly costs ranging from $10 to $30. A 2021 report by the U.S. Department of Energy stated that energy-efficient air purifiers could save homeowners approximately 20% on annual operational costs compared to standard models.

Understanding these costs can help homeowners plan effectively for the installation and ongoing operation of a ducted air purifier system.
